What is the average loan amount at CUNY Stella and Charles Guttman Community College?

For the academic year 2022-2023, total 5 full-time, first-time students (1% of all freshmen) have received student loans (federal or other source). For all undergraduate students, total 16 students (2% of all students) have received federal student loans and the average loan amount is $3,419 at CUNY Stella and Charles Guttman Community College.
